Rockville , July 11, 2023 (GLOBE NEWSWIRE) — As per Fact.MR, a provider of market research and competitive intelligence, the global connected workers market is predicted to climb to US $ 33.31 Billion by 2033 and is witnessing a CAGR of 23.5% during 2023-2033.

An employee who is equipped with digital tools and connected devices, such as mobile devices, wearables, or augmented reality (AR) glasses, is known as a connected worker. These tools and devices enable the employee to access information, communicate with coworkers and managers, and perform tasks more effectively and efficiently.

Real-time data and analytics can be used by connected workers to make better decisions, communicate with remote teams more easily, and get guidance and support from their supervisors. By monitoring employees in real time and warning them of potential dangers, these technologies can also increase worker safety.

The emerging Industry 4.0 trend, which involves integrating cutting-edge technologies like artificial intelligence, the Internet of Things (IoT), and cloud computing into manufacturing and other industries to improve efficiency, productivity, and safety, places a strong emphasis on connected workers.

Key Driving Forces Accelerating the Market Growth

  • The proliferation of IoT technology has paved the way for connected worker solutions. IIoT enables the integration of various devices, sensors, and wearables, allowing real-time data collection and analysis. This connectivity empowers workers with enhanced communication, situational awareness, and safety.
    • As per FACT.MR, the US market is expected to reach US $ 9.06 Bn by 2033 due to expanding use of Industry 4.0 technologies and greater emphasis on worker safety.
  • Wearable devices, such as smart glasses, smart helmets, and smartwatches, have become more sophisticated, affordable, and user-friendly. These devices enable hands-free access to critical information, remote expert guidance, and augmented reality (AR) overlays, improving productivity and efficiency.
  • The focus on worker safety and regulatory compliance has intensified across industries. Connected worker solutions offer real-time monitoring of environmental conditions, worker vitals, and adherence to safety protocols. This helps organizations ensure a safe work environment, mitigate risks, and meet compliance standards.
  • The COVID-19 pandemic has accelerated the adoption of remote work and distributed workforces. Connected worker solutions enable seamless collaboration, virtual training, and remote assistance, bridging the gap between on-site and off-site workers.

Challenges hindering the market growth

Connected worker solutions involve the collection, transmission, and storage of sensitive data. The potential risks associated with data breaches, unauthorized access, and privacy violations are major concerns. Ensuring robust security measures, implementing encryption techniques, and complying with data protection regulations are essential to build trust and overcome security and privacy barriers.

Introducing connected worker solutions often requires significant changes in work processes, roles, and responsibilities. Resistance to change from workers, supervisors, and management can hinder adoption. Organizations need to invest in change management strategies, provide adequate training and support, and effectively communicate the benefits of connected worker technologies to overcome resistance and foster acceptance.

NEW DELHI, Sept. 20, 2024 /PRNewswire/ — The global Autonomous Mobile Robots (AMRs) market is poised for significant growth, driven by increasing demand for automation across various sectors, including logistics, manufacturing, and healthcare. According to the latest market research by LogisticsIQ (5th Edition), Autonomous Mobile Robots (AMR) Market to cross $10 Billion TAM by 2030 with a CAGR of ~30% between 2024 and 2030. We expect the installed base of AMRs to reach 2 million units in 2030.

Key Market Drivers
Increased Efficiency: Businesses are rapidly adopting AMRs to enhance operational efficiency, reduce labour costs, and streamline workflows.Labor Shortages: The ongoing labour shortages in various industries have accelerated the need for automated solutions, making AMRs a crucial investment for companies.Technological Advancements: Innovations in artificial intelligence (AI), machine learning, and sensor technology are making AMRs more capable and reliable.Growing E-Commerce: The rise of e-commerce has created a demand for efficient warehouse management solutions, further boosting the AMR market.Regional Insights
North America leads the AMR market, accounting for the largest share due to the early adoption of automation technologies. Meanwhile, the Asia-Pacific region, especially China is expected to witness the fastest growth, fuelled by rapid industrialization and increasing investments in smart factories. US and China are going to contribute ~40% of this market by 2030.
Industry Applications
Autonomous mobile robots are being utilized in various applications, including:
Warehouse Automation: AMRs enhance inventory management and order fulfillment processes. This industry is expected to lead with more than 75% share by 2030.Manufacturing: Robots facilitate material handling and assembly line operations. Traditionally, it has been dominated by AGVs but are getting replaced by AMRs due to more flexibility and scalability features.Healthcare: AMRs assist in transporting medical supplies, improving patient care and operational efficiency. SHANGHAI, Sept. 20, 2024 /PRNewswire/ — At HUAWEI CONNECT 2024, Executive Director of the Board of Huawei and CEO of Huawei Cloud Zhang Ping’an delivered a keynote speech “Thrive with the Cloud: Reshaping Industries with AI”. Zhang states that enterprises must seize opportunities in the intelligent era and use AI to build competitive advantages. The key is to adopt an AI-native mindset now.

First, enterprises should actively embrace AI, open up industry scenarios, and develop enterprise AI platforms. This will enable AI to serve their core business. Today, Huawei Cloud Pangu Models have been applied in more than 30 industries and 400 scenarios.
Second, AI computing power is critical. Enterprises need to build AI-native cloud infrastructure that matches their requirements. Zhang officially released CloudMatrix to interconnect and pool all resources including CPUs, NPUs, DPUs and memory. It marks an evolution from monolithic to matrix compute. CloudMatrix comprises an AI-native cloud infrastructure in which everything can be pooled, peer-to-peer, and composed, providing enterprises with abundant AI computing power.
Third, data quality determines the effectiveness of AI models. We need to build knowledge-centric data foundations to enable data to serve AI better. Huawei Cloud has fully upgraded DataArts to provide customers with AI-oriented and knowledge-centric data foundations. The updated features include AI+data convergence engines, data development and governance, knowledge services, and AI+data application enablement services.
Fourth, build suitable AI models based on business applications. We must abandon the misconception that larger models are better. It is not feasible to address all needs with just one foundation model. Pangu Models 5.0 are available in different sizes, with parameters in the billions, tens of billions, hundreds of billions, and trillions. The complete series of Pangu models meet practically all business application needs.
In addition, Huawei Cloud’s Pangu 5.0 models enhance spatiotemporal controllable generation (STCG) in the field of multimodal generation. For autonomous driving,the Pangu model can generate driving scenarios that accurately mirror the physical world. It can generate videos that reflect normal driving scenarios, random road conditions and accidental and aggressive driving, allowing automotive enterprises to train autonomous driving more efficiently.
Huawei Cloud officially released the Mainframe-to-Cloud Solution, designed to help customers develop new core systems on the cloud with high availability, easy O&M, and better agility, helping customers achieve 99.999% financial-grade high availability. Currently, most banks in China have chosen Huawei to build their new core systems on the cloud.
Tao Jingwen, Huawei’s Director of the Board and President of the Quality, Business Process & IT Mgmt Dept, recounted Huawei’s digital transformation journey. Huawei has developed a methodology, which can be broken down into three layers, five phases, and eight steps. The three layers are redefining intelligent business, AI model development and delivery, and ongoing optimization of intelligent applications. The five phases are identifying suitable scenarios, reshaping processes, transforming organizations, optimizing corporate data, and adopting AI applications.
